Technical Field
[0001] This invention relates to the field of electrical equipment technology, and in particular to an electrical connection and clamping device for a vacuum interrupter. Background Technology
[0002] Vacuum interrupters are the core shut-off components of vacuum circuit breakers. The reliability of their electrical connections and the stability of their clamping directly determine the temperature rise level, electrical life, mechanical life, and operational safety of the circuit breaker. With the rapid development of new energy, smart grids, and environmentally friendly switchgear, vacuum interrupters are widely used in harsh operating conditions such as wind power, offshore, vehicle-mounted, and high-altitude applications, placing higher demands on electrical connections and clamping mechanisms.
[0003] With the advancement of global energy transition and the "dual carbon" goal, the power system has put forward core requirements for high-voltage switchgear: environmental protection, compactness, reliability, intelligence, and long service life. High-voltage circuit breakers are the "control and protection heart" of the power grid and new energy power plants. Conventional 126kV circuit breakers mostly adopt a double-break design, which improves the breaking capacity, but the structure is complex, there are many parts, the transmission chain is long, and the size and weight are large, making it difficult to adapt to the narrow spaces such as wind turbine towers and compact GIS.
[0004] The current traditional electrical connection and clamping structures of vacuum interrupters generally suffer from the following technical defects: 1. Traditional structures often use flat flange connections, simple bolt crimping, or single-point contact finger connections. Gaps, misalignment, and oxide films are prone to appear on the contact surface, resulting in high contact resistance and uneven current flow. Under high current conditions, local overheating and ablation are likely to occur, and even contact welding and equipment burnout may occur.
[0005] 2. Traditional bolt tightening and ordinary cylindrical helical spring tightening will cause the tightening force to decay rapidly due to thread creep, spring fatigue, and vibration loosening. They cannot maintain constant pressure for a long time and cannot meet the requirements of long service life and maintenance-free operation.
[0006] 3. The lack of a coaxial guiding mechanism in the moving end makes it prone to eccentricity, tilting, and jamming, resulting in uneven stress distribution and localized stress concentration in the arc-extinguishing chamber. In severe cases, this can lead to cracking of the ceramic shell and failure of the arc-extinguishing chamber. Summary of the Invention
[0007] The purpose of this application is to provide an electrical connection and clamping device for a vacuum interrupter, which achieves low resistance, high current, uniform and stable electrical connection, reduces contact resistance and temperature rise, improves current flow reliability, provides long-term constant, non-attenuating, creep-resistant and fatigue-resistant axial clamping force, automatically compensates for temperature rise, thermal expansion and wear gap, achieves self-centering, high-precision coaxial guidance, anti-eccentric load, anti-jamming, and anti-eccentric wear, and protects the vacuum interrupter from damage by eccentric force.
[0008] To achieve the above objectives, this application provides the following technical solution: an electrical connection and clamping device for a vacuum interrupter, comprising a vacuum interrupter, wherein a first shielding cover is fixedly installed at both the upper and lower ends of the vacuum interrupter, a guide member is provided at the axial position of the inner top of the vacuum interrupter, an electrical connection module is provided at the top of the guide member, a clamping module is provided at the top of the electrical connection module, an insulating support is fixedly installed at the top of the vacuum interrupter by bolts, a second shielding cover is provided at the top of the insulating support, an insulating pull rod is inserted into the axial position of the second shielding cover, and the bottom end of the insulating pull rod is rotatably connected to a disc spring sleeve; The electrical connection module includes a tapered inclined surface contact seat disposed at the top of the guide member. The tapered inclined surface contact seat forms a circumferential flexible conductive structure through spring contact fingers to achieve stable current flow with low resistance and large current. A pair of first guide sleeves are disposed on the outer ring of the tapered inclined surface contact seat. The clamping module consists of a butterfly spring, a disc spring sleeve, and a guide rod to form a constant force axial clamping mechanism. The disc spring sleeve is equipped with a butterfly spring inside. The tapered inclined surface contact seat forms a self-centering fit with the vacuum interrupter end electrode. The spring contact finger is embedded in the outer ring groove of the tapered inclined surface contact seat to form a 360° multi-point conductive path. The clamping module uses a guide rod for coaxial guidance, a sleeve for limiting and preventing instability, and a disc spring to provide constant preload. It can automatically compensate for thermal expansion due to temperature rise and long-term wear gaps, ensuring long-term reliable clamping of electrical connections.
[0009] Preferably, the taper-shaped contact seat of the electrical connection module is provided with a taper-shaped slope of 1 to 10°, the surface roughness Ra≤0.8μm, the effective contact area is increased by more than 100% compared with the traditional planar connection, the current density is uniform, and the local electric field and temperature rise are significantly reduced.
[0010] Preferably, the spring contact finger is a multi-turn spiral spring contact finger or a slotted annular contact finger made of copper alloy, which is embedded in the annular groove of the tapered inclined contact seat. The radial preload is evenly distributed to achieve 360° multi-point flexible conductivity and the contact resistance is ≤20μΩ under rated current conditions.
[0011] Preferably, the clamping module includes a tapered inclined contact seat, a second guide sleeve, a locking disc spring, a pressure plate, a disc spring sleeve, a butterfly spring, and a guide rod. The guide rod and the second guide sleeve are fitted with a precision clearance, and the overall coaxiality is ≤0.05mm, which effectively prevents uneven loading, jamming, and uneven wear.
[0012] Preferably, the disc springs are assembled into spring groups using a combination of opposite or overlapping springs to provide a constant axial clamping force. The clamping force fluctuation during long-term operation is ≤±5%, and the force value remains stable within a temperature range of -40℃ to +120℃.
[0013] Preferably, the disc spring sleeve is a cylindrical limiting structure with an inner diameter that is clearance-fitted with the outer diameter of the disc spring. This structure is used to limit the disc spring from radially turning outward, bending laterally, and becoming unstable, thereby ensuring uniform axial force and stable and reliable clamping.
[0014] Preferably, the locking disc spring is located on the outside of the pressure plate and is used for pre-tightening, locking, and preventing loosening.
[0015] In summary, the present invention has the following beneficial effects: 1. The electrical connection is stable and reliable with extremely low contact resistance. The tapered surface of the taper-shaped contact seat is in 360° contact with the spring finger, resulting in a large effective contact area, uniform current flow, contact resistance ≤20μΩ, and significantly reduced temperature rise.
[0016] 2. The disc spring is fatigue-resistant and creep-resistant, and the clamping force is stable over a long period of time. The locking disc spring and the guide rod cone surface friction provide double anti-loosening, adapting to high vibration conditions. The cone surface is self-centering and coaxially positioned with the guide rod, ensuring high coaxiality, no off-center load, no jamming, and no off-center wear, significantly reducing the risk of arc-extinguishing chamber damage.
[0017] 3. The axial extension and retraction of the disc spring can absorb the heat elongation of the arc-extinguishing chamber and long-term wear, and always maintain reliable compression. Attached Figure Description

[0028] Working principle of the invention: In the closed state, the transmission box drives the insulating pull rod 107 to push the moving end to move, and the moving and stationary contacts of the vacuum interrupter 1 close; the clamping module 104 maintains a constant axial clamping force, and the tapered inclined surface of the tapered inclined surface contact seat 2 and the spring contact finger 201 form a low resistance path, and the current is stably conducted.
[0029] Opening state: The transmission box drives the moving end to retract quickly, the contacts separate, the vacuum arc is quickly extinguished, and the circuit is disconnected.
[0030] Normal operation: The butterfly spring 3 continuously provides constant force to compensate for the thermal expansion and mechanical wear of the vacuum interrupter 1, the spring contact finger 201 maintains flexible fit and stable contact resistance, and the guide rod 302 ensures no uneven wear and no jamming.
[0031] Vibration condition: The locking disc spring 304 and the top conical surface of the guide 102 form a double anti-loosening mechanism through friction, and the flexible contact finger at the top of the guide 102 does not disengage, so the clamping force does not decrease.
